ABSTRACT

OBJECTIVES: Outcomes of tricuspid valve replacement are poor, partly due to right heart remodelling. The research on its underlying mechanisms is hampered by a lack of animal models of tricuspid regurgitation (TR). Our objective was to create a reproducible and clinically compatible TR animal model to study right heart remodelling caused by TR. METHODS: Fourteen juvenile male Beagle dogs were divided randomly into an intervention group (n = 11) and a sham-operated control group (n = 3). The intervention group underwent thoracotomy and right atrial incision following superior and inferior vena caval occlusion. The anterior leaflet, together with the chordae, of the tricuspid valve was resected in eight dogs ('one leaflet' group), whereas both anterior and posterior leaflets, together with the chordae, were resected in three dogs ('two leaflets' group). The right atrium and chest were then closed. The control group underwent the same procedure, except leaflet resection. One dog from the 'two leaflets' group and one control dog were sacrificed and autopsy was performed at 12 months post-surgery. RESULTS: All dogs survived over the 1-year observation period postoperatively. TR grade IV occurred immediately postoperatively in the 'one leaflet' group, and TR grade IV plus in the 'two leaflets' group. The overall procedure lasted 30-40 min, and the mean time of vena caval occlusion was 87 ± 10 s. Central venous pressure increased from 6 ± 1.2 at baseline to 13 ± 1.7 mmHg (P < 0.01). By 12 months after TR creation, both in the 'one leaflet' group and in the 'two leaflets' group, the right atrial area, tricuspid annular diameter and right ventricular index of myocardial performance increased significantly, right ventricular fractional area change and tricuspid annular plane systolic excursion decreased significantly. Autopsy of the intervention dog revealed oedema, ascites and cirrhosis. CONCLUSIONS: Our surgical technique to create a TR animal model was reproducible with high success and survival rates. This animal model would prove suitable to investigate the mechanisms of right heart remodelling.

ABSTRACT

ETHNOPHARMACOLOGICAL RELEVANCE: Shubat, probiotic fermented camel milk, has been used both as a drink with ethnic flavor and a medicine among Kazakh population for diabetic patients. Kazakh people have lower diabetic prevalence and impaired fasting glucose (IFG) than do other ethnic groups living in Xinjiang China, which might be related to the beneficial properties of shubat. We therefore prepared shubat in laboratory and tested anti-diabetic activity and evaluated its possible hypolipidemic and renoprotective effects in type 2 diabetic rats. MATERIALS AND METHODS: Type 2 diabetic rats were induced by an administration of high-glucose-fat diet for 6 weeks and an intraperitoneal injection of streptozotocin (STZ, 30mg/kg). Diabetic rats were divided randomly into four groups and treated for 28 days with sitagliptin (30mg/kg) or shubat (6.97×10(6) lactic acid bacteria+2.20×10(4) yeasts) CFU/mL, (6.97×10(7) lactic acid bacteria+2.20×10(5) yeasts) CFU/mL and (6.97×10(8) lactic acid bacteria+2.20×10(6) yeasts) CFU/mL. In addition, a normal control group and a diabetic control group were used for comparison. All drugs were given orally once daily 10mL/kg for 4 weeks. Fasting blood glucose (FBG) and body weight (BW) were measured before treatment and every week thereafter. Total cholesterol (TC), triglycerides (TG), low-density lipoprotein cholesterol (LDL-c), high density lipoprotein cholesterol (HDL-c), serum creatinine (SCr), blood urea nitrogen (BUN), C-peptide, glycated hemoglobin (HbAlc), glucagon-like peptide-1 (GLP-1) levels and pancreas tissue sections were tested after 4 weeks. RESULTS: Shubat demonstrated positive hypoglycemic activity on FBG, HbAlc, C-peptide and GLP-1 levels, high dose shubat decreased FBG (P<0.01) and HbAlc (P<0.05), increased C-peptide (P<0.05) and GLP-1 (P<0.01), decreased serum TC, TG, LDL-c (P<0.05), increased HDL-c (P<0.01), and improved the reduction of body weight as well as decreased SCr and BUN levels (P<0.01) compared to diabetic controls. Histological analysis showed shubat protected the function of islets of type 2 diabetic rats. CONCLUSION: The results of this study indicate that shubat has significant hypoglycemic potential in T2D rats and may modulate lipid metabolism and protect renal function in the type 2 diabetic condition, which might be related to various probiotics acting through promoting the release of GLP-1 and improving the function of ß-cells.

ABSTRACT

BACKGROUND: Artificial chordae replacement is an effective technique for mitral valve repair, however, it is difficult to accurately determine the length of artificial chordae. This study aimed to assess the reliability and accuracy of real-time three-dimensional transesophageal echocardiography (TEE) to predict the length of artificial chordae preoperatively. METHODS: From December 2008 to December 2010, 48 patients with severe mitral regurgitation successfully underwent mitral valve repair using artificial chordae replacement. The patients were divided into a TEE pre-measurement group (n = 26) and a direct measurement group (n = 22), according to the method used to determine the length of artificial chordae. Cardiopulmonary bypass time, aortic cross-clamp time, and the recurrence rate of moderate or severe mitral regurgitation were compared between the two groups. RESULTS: There were no operative deaths in either group. The mean cardiopulmonary bypass time was 113.0 ± 18.7 min and 127.0 ± 28.9 min (p < 0.05), and the aortic cross-clamp time was 70.0 ± 16.6 min and 86.0 ± 20.7 min (p < 0.05) in the TEE pre-measurement group and direct measurement group, respectively. The difference between the pre-measured artificial chordal length and actual constructed artificial chordal length was not significant in the TEE pre-measurement group (p > 0.05). Although the difference in the incidence of moderate or severe mitral regurgitation between the two groups was not significant (p > 0.05), the incidence in the TEE pre-measurement group (3.8%) was lower than that in the direct measurement group (18.2%). CONCLUSIONS: Real-time three-dimensional transesophageal echocardiography can accurately predict the length of artificial chordae required for mitral valve repair, and shortens cardiopulmonary bypass time and aortic cross-clamp time while improving the results of mitral valve repair.

ABSTRACT

AIM OF THE STUDY: To investigate the surgical result of adult total anomalous pulmonary venous connection (TAPVC). METHODS: From March 1997 to March 2011, 12 adult cases of isolated TAPVC, with an average age of 24.9 ± 6.7 years (from 18 to 41 years), underwent surgical repair in our department. All patients suffered from right-sided volume overload with clinical manifestations varying from mild cyanosis to severe heart failure. RESULTS: According to Darling's classification, eight cases were classified as supracardiac type, four as cardiac type. Unobstructed connections were established between the left atrium and the pulmonary common vein in all patients with external cardiac approach in four supracardiac cases, and internal cardiac approach in four cardiac and three supracardiac cases, and Warden technique in one supracardiac patient. Concomitant operations included De Vega's tricuspid annuloplasty in six patients, patent arteriosus ductus closure in two. All patients survived the operation, and postoperative follow-up was 100% complete with a period ranging from 10 months to 14 years. NYHA grade decreased from 2.33 ± 0.49 to 1.08 ± 0.29 (p < 0.01). Three patients had postoperative tricuspid insufficiency. Five patients had cardiac arrhythmia, among two symptomatic cases; one controlled with medication, another received a successful radiofrequency ablation for incision-related atrial flutter. CONCLUSIONS: Surgical correction of isolated adult TAPVC can be carried out safely with acceptable long-term outcome. Postoperative tricuspid insufficiency and cardiac arrhythmias may have a negative long-term impact, which should be evaluated preoperatively and managed individually during surgery.

ABSTRACT

BACKGROUND: To investigate the effects of matrine on the vascular smooth muscle cell (VSMC) migration modulated by disturbed flow and their underlying molecular mechanisms in vitro. METHODS: Isolated rat aortic VSMCs were grown to confluence on 20- × 80-mm fibronectin-coated glass cover slides, and then, denuded zones were made at the position calculated to be the oscillating flow-reattachment zone and also in the downstream laminar flow region. VSMCs were treated with different doses of matrine (0, 10, 20, 30, and 40 mg/L), or PD98059 (30 µM), ML-7 (10 µM) combined with matrine (40 mg/L) for 30 minutes before and during the experiments. Then, the wounded monolayers were kept under static conditions or were subjected to laminar or disturbed flow for 21 hours or 10 hours. The VSMC migration was assessed by microscopic images. The extracellular signal-regulated kinase 1/2 (ERK1/2) and myosin light chain kinase (MLCK) proteins were determined by Western blot. RESULTS: Disturbed flow significantly increased phosphorylation of ERK1/2. Selective inhibition of ERK1/2 phosphorylation by inhibitor PD98059 and matrine significantly suppressed VSMC migration under disturbed flow. Disturbed flow significantly enhanced phosphorylation of MLCK, whereas both matrine and PD98059 inhibited the phosphorylation of MLCK under disturbed flow. The complete inhibition of MLCK phosphorylation using the selective MLCK inhibitor ML-7 significantly inhibited VSMC migration under disturbed flow. CONCLUSION: Matrine inhibits VSMC migration under disturbed flow, in part, by downregulation of ERK1/2-MLCK signaling pathway.

ABSTRACT

A sensitive and rapid method was developed for quantification of olprinone in human plasma utilizing liquid chromatography tandem mass spectrometry (LC-MS/MS). An aliquot of 1 mL plasma sample was extracted with ethyl acetate-dichloromethane. Separation of olprinone and the milrinone (internal standard, IS) from the interferences was achieved on a C(18) column followed by MS/MS detection. The analytes were monitored in the positive ionization mode. Multiple reaction monitoring using the transition of m/z 251 → m/z 155 and m/z 212 → m/z 140 was performed to quantify olprinone and IS, respectively. The method had a total chromatographic run time of 3 min and linear calibration curves over the concentration range of 0.5-60 ng/mL. The lower limit of quantification (LLOQ) was 0.5 ng/mL. The intra- and inter-day precisions were less than 16.3% for low QC level, and 7.1% for other QC levels, respectively. The intra- and inter-day relative errors were ranged between -12.2% and 3.7% for three QC concentration levels. The validated method was successfully applied to the quantification of olprinone concentration in human plasma after intravenous (i.v.) administration of olprinone at a constant rate of infusion of 2 µg/(kg min) for 5 min in order to evaluate the pharmacokinetics.

ABSTRACT

OBJECTIVE: To summarize the experience with surgical treatment of constrictive pericarditis. METHODS: A retrospective analysis of the post-operative clinical data was conducted in 128 surgical patients with chronic constrictive pericarditis. RESULTS: Two early postoperative death occurred in this group due to severe low cardiac output syndrome, with the mortality rate of 1.57%. The postoperative complications included low cardiac output syndrome (13.2%), arrhythmia (7.02%), acute renal insufficiency (3.9%), respiratory insufficiency (3.1%), wound infection (2.3%), postoperative chest bleeding (1.6%) and cerebral infarction (0.78%). Relapse occurred in one case because of incomplete pericardial resection. CONCLUSIONS: Constrictive pericarditis should be confirmed as soon as possible with actively surgery, and the extent of pericardial resection should be decided according to the individual conditions. Complete untethering of the diseased pericardium should be performed with active prevention of postoperative complications.

ABSTRACT

Despite the recent advances in myocardial protection, surgical techniques, intra-aortic balloon therapy, and maximal pharmacological support, postoperative ventricular dysfunction continues to occur in 0.5-1.0% of all patients undergoing cardiac surgery. Ventricular assist device (VAD) is an important therapeutic adjunct in treating patients with profound ventricular dysfunction with postcardiotomy cardiogenic shock. The purpose of this report was to describe the clinical results with the China-made Luo-Ye VAD as a short-term circulatory support. From May 1998 to December 2006, 17 patients with postcardiotomy cardiogenic shock were supported by the Luo-Ye VAD. Of these patients, 10 were males and seven were females with a mean age of 49.6 years (range 36-68 years). All cases were supported by left VAD (LVAD). Mean duration of support was 46.3 h (range 13-113 h). A criteria of insertion was established to standardize implantation criteria. Among the 17 patients treated with LVAD, eight (47.1%) patients were weaned from support and seven (41.2%) patients were discharged from hospital. Ten (58.8%) patients died while on LVAD support (nine cases) or shortly after weaning (one case). The causes of death in the entire group were cardiac (40%), renal failure (20%), neurologic (10%), sepsis (10%), and multiple organ system failure (20%). The complications were represented by bleeding, renal failure, neurologic event, infection, ventricular arrhythmias, etc. The Luo-Ye VAD functioned well and proved to be useful in patients with postcardiotomy cardiogenic shock. It carries a less-postoperative anticoagulant and a low incidence of VAD-related complications. The survival rate was encouraging in our small cohort of patients.

ABSTRACT

Advances in the field of clinical lung transplantation must rely on observations made in animal models. In this study, we introduced a new procedure in the rat, orthotopic left lung transplantation without using the cuff technique, in which the donor pulmonary artery, pulmonary vein, and membranous parts of the bronchus were anastomosed continuously in the lumen using a mattress suture under a surgical microscope; meanwhile, a second, low-pressure perfusion through the pulmonary artery and turnover of the vascular stump were made, which also made the vessel anastomosis easy. Transplantations were completed in 68 rats (89.5%), the mean time used for suturing the left lung hilar structure was 23.5 +/- 4.6 min. All lung grafts had good life-sustaining function because of there being no cuff-induced granulation tissue in bronchial anastomotic stoma, and three out of 12 allografts were observed with active bronchiolitis obliterans lesions at 8 weeks after transplantation. This model is a simple, valuable experimental model for studying lung transplantation and new therapies for preventing acute or chronic rejection.

ABSTRACT

BACKGROUND: The development of late tricuspid regurgitation (TR) following left cardiac valve replacement is an important complication, as it is associated with a severe impairment of exercise capacity and a poor symptomatic outcome. The pathogenesis of this condition remains poorly defined. It is still a challenge in terms of its prevention, treatment and indications for surgical correction. AIMS: To investigate the possible pathogenesis and report the surgical results of the late TR after left cardiac valve replacement. METHODS: There were 56 patients with moderate to severe TR after left cardiac valve replacement, divided into normal prosthesis group (10 patients with normal prosthetic valve function) and dysfunctional prosthesis group (46 patients with prosthetic valve dysfunction). In the normal prosthesis group, 4 patients underwent mitral valve replacement (MVR) and 6 patients underwent combined mitral and aortic valve replacement (DVR). Patients in the dysfunctional prosthesis group included MVR in 36, aortic valve replacement (AVR) in 4 and DVR in 6, with bioprosthetic valve dysfunction occurring in 18, mechanical prosthetic valve obstruction in 22 and periprosthetic valve leakage in 6 patients. At the initial operation, 10 patients underwent DeVega's tricuspid annuloplasty and 46 patients' tricuspid valves were normal. At the second operation, the surgical treatment of TR included tricuspid valve replacement (TVR) in 9 and tricuspid annuloplasty in 47. RESULTS: Two patients died postoperatively giving a 3.6% hospital mortality. The 54 survivors were followed up for 6-132 months (mean of 79.4 months). Heart function improved significantly in 8 with TVR and in 40 with tricuspid annuloplasty. Echocardiography showed moderate TR in 5 and severe TR in 1 patient with tricuspid annuloplasty who need a further surgical treatment. CONCLUSION: Pulmonary hypertension, myocardial dysfunction, and atrial fibrillation might be responsible for the development of late TR after left cardiac valve replacement. Tricuspid annuloplasty, as the surgical method of first choice, resulted in improvement in 87% of patients with late TR after left cardiac valve replacement. TVR can also be safely applied to repair organic disease and the extremely dilated tricuspid valve annulus. If the TR area is more than 25cm(2), the TVR is recommended.
